Last year's Sting has come and gone and saw Mavado and Vybz Kartel squaring off. But now, various members from the rivalling groups (Alliance and Portmore Empire) have voiced songs attacking each other.

The latest song that has sparked much discussion since its release last week is Vybz Kartel's When Since on Foxx's 'Life After Death' rhythm.

In the very explicit song, Vybz Kartel holds nothing back as he attacks Mavado, Wayne Marshall, Bling Dawg and Bounty Killer. He even goes as far as to stating that at least two of the members of the Alliance participate in oral sex.

Already one of the Alliance's members, Bling Dawg, has responded to When Since, saying that Vybz Kartel is hooked on ecstasy. In his song, he said: "You a di worse deejay 'cause yuh a repeat rhyme/ mediocre arguments caan phase elite line/ your style beneath mine."

Bounty Killer does not have a song dissing the Portmore Empire, he had more to say. "From a guy ago sing and tell my friend (in reference to Mavado) about him madda, me ago tek it personal ... a bare sucking, sucking, sucking him (Kartel) a sing bout because he is a freak," Bounty Killer said.

In addition to Kartel's lyrical assault, another Empire member, Lisa Hype, recently did a song, Dat Dem Gone To, in which she made reference to DASECA. The Alliance affiliated group's sexuality is questioned in the song when she deejays: "Ah straight people mi roll wid/That's why mi link Don (Corleon) and not DASECA."

The song she is referring to is one done by Alliance's Hitman. In the song he said: "Lisa, yuh a woman or man?/ Mi nuh see no — inna Kartel hand/ Everybody rate Addi/ Nobody nuh rate you/ How yuh fi diss my production crew?"

But Lisa Hype and Vybz Kartel are not the only ones voicing songs. Portmore Empire's Popcaan and Blak Ryno have also voiced songs as part of attack.
Blak Ryno's song is Drive Thru Price while Popcaan did Roll Out and Bun Dem Skin.
